+config HIPERDISPATCH_ON
+ def_bool y
+ bool "Use hiperdispatch on vertical polarization by default"
+ depends on SCHED_TOPOLOGY
+ depends on PROC_SYSCTL
+ help
+ Hiperdispatch aims to improve the CPU scheduler's decision
+ making when using vertical polarization by adjusting CPU
+ capacities dynamically. Set this option to use hiperdispatch
+ on vertical polarization by default. This can be overwritten
+ by sysctl's s390.hiperdispatch attribute later on.

+config KERNEL_IMAGE_BASE
+ hex "Kernel image base address"
+ range 0x100000 0x1FFFFFE0000000 if !KASAN
+ range 0x100000 0x1BFFFFE0000000 if KASAN
+ default 0x3FFE0000000 if !KASAN
+ default 0x7FFFE0000000 if KASAN
+ help
+ This is the address at which the kernel image is loaded in case
+ Kernel Address Space Layout Randomization (KASLR) is disabled.
+
+ In case the Protected virtualization guest support is enabled the
+ Ultravisor imposes a virtual address limit. If the value of this
+ option leads to the kernel image exceeding the Ultravisor limit,
+ this option is ignored and the image is loaded below the limit.
+
+ If the value of this option leads to the kernel image overlapping
+ the virtual memory where other data structures are located, this
+ option is ignored and the image is loaded above the structures.
